Ramstein remembers POW/MIA during 24 hour walk/run
U.S. Air Force Brig. Gen. Adrienne L. Williams, 86th Airlift Wing commander, provides opening remarks prior to the start of the POW/MIA 24-hour walk/run at Ramstein Air Base, Germany, on Sept. 12-13. The POW/MIA flag was moved around the track continuously for 24-hours while the names of U.S. POW and MIA personnel were read aloud. (U.S. Air Force photo by Staff Sgt. Robert L. McIlrath)
